EEPROM

EEPROM is an IC (Integrated Circuit) which can store information or data. It is a non-volatile memory that retains its contents even if the power is off. It is the latest version of EPROM that was first developed in 1978. It utilizes electricity instead of UV rays to erase its contents. It can be reprogrammed indefinitely. It can serve as a chip for storing the parameters of a device, configurations, or calibration coefficients.

Modern car keys are different from traditional keys because they incorporate a transponder inside. This chip activates the onboard immobilizer of the vehicle. To enable the key to work, it must be programmed with the immobilizer code for the vehicle. This is a difficult procedure that requires special software. Modern cars require a special chip to communicate with the car in order to start. If the chip isn't programmed correctly it will not turn on. Most people call locksmiths to program their car key. This procedure is typically easier than you might think. You can learn the steps in your vehicle's owner's manual, or search on the internet for "onboard programing steps for X car."

Onboard key programing is a simpler method of programming keys that doesn't call for sophisticated car key programmers. It requires a few simple steps that place the car in "learn-mode," which allows you program additional FOBs, or an additional. This method may not be supported by all vehicles and the computer in your car may restrict its use. It's not as fast as EEPROM and OBD2 programs.

Modern automobiles require a transponder which is specifically programmed for the vehicle. The key will not be able to start the car key reprogram without this program. This can be done at a locksmith shop or using a device designed for programming car keys. The device needs to be plugged into the car's OBD2 port and will then detect the code and transmit it to the chip. The code will be modified to match the car's OBD2 system.

Some older vehicles don't have this feature and will require a blade-style key to be put into the ignition. Many auto shops are able to program these keys, although they are more difficult to program keys for cars. They'll be more expensive however, they are more likely to have the proper equipment.

Another form of advanced car key programming is the EEPROM method. This method is used on newer vehicles such as BMWs and Mercedes. This is a lengthy process that requires circuit boards, soldering, and programming knowledge. This is a complex procedure that should be done by a professional. A wrong procedure could result in a data loss on the module. This could lead to the vehicle not starting or causing other issues.
